The current x32 BPF JIT does not correctly compile shift operations when
the immediate shift amount is 0. The expected behavior is for this to
be a no-op.
The following program demonstrates the bug. The expexceted result is 1,
but the current JITed code returns 2.
r0 = 1
r1 = 1
r1 <<= 0
if r1 == 1 goto end
r0 = 2
end:
exit
This patch simplifies the code and fixes the bug.

bpf, x32: Fix bug with ALU64 {LSH, RSH, ARSH} BPF_X shift by 0
The current x32 BPF JIT for shift operations is not correct when the
shift amount in a register is 0. The expected behavior is a no-op, whereas
the current implementation changes bits in the destination register.
The following example demonstrates the bug. The expected result of this
program is 1, but the current JITed code returns 2.
The bug is caused by an incorrect assumption by the JIT that a shift by
32 clear the register. On x32 however, shifts use the lower 5 bits of
the source, making a shift by 32 equivalent to a shift by 0.
This patch fixes the bug using double-precision shifts, which also
simplifies the code.

idr: fix overflow cases on 32-bit CPU
idr_get_next_ul() is problematic by design, it can't handle
the following overflow case well on 32-bit CPU:
u32 id = UINT_MAX;
idr_alloc_u32(&id);
while (idr_get_next_ul(&id) != NULL)
id++;
when 'id' overflows and becomes 0 after UINT_MAX, the loop
goes infinite.
Fix this by eliminating external users of idr_get_next_ul()
and migrating them to idr_for_each_entry_continue_ul(). And
add an additional parameter for these iteration macros to detect
overflow properly.

idr: fix overflow case for idr_for_each_entry_ul()
idr_for_each_entry_ul() is buggy as it can't handle overflow
case correctly. When we have an ID == UINT_MAX, it becomes an
infinite loop. This happens when running on 32-bit CPU where
unsigned long has the same size with unsigned int.
There is no better way to fix this than casting it to a larger
integer, but we can't just 64 bit integer on 32 bit CPU. Instead
we could just use an additional integer to help us to detect this
overflow case, that is, adding a new parameter to this macro.
Fortunately tc action is its only user right now.

net: openvswitch: fix csum updates for MPLS actions
Skbs may have their checksum value populated by HW. If this is a checksum
calculated over the entire packet then the CHECKSUM_COMPLETE field is
marked. Changes to the data pointer on the skb throughout the network
stack still try to maintain this complete csum value if it is required
through functions such as skb_postpush_rcsum.
The MPLS actions in Open vSwitch modify a CHECKSUM_COMPLETE value when
changes are made to packet data without a push or a pull. This occurs when
the ethertype of the MAC header is changed or when MPLS lse fields are
modified.
The modification is carried out using the csum_partial function to get the
csum of a buffer and add it into the larger checksum. The buffer is an
inversion of the data to be removed followed by the new data. Because the
csum is calculated over 16 bits and these values align with 16 bits, the
effect is the removal of the old value from the CHECKSUM_COMPLETE and
addition of the new value.
However, the csum fed into the function and the outcome of the
calculation are also inverted. This would only make sense if it was the
new value rather than the old that was inverted in the input buffer.
Fix the issue by removing the bit inverts in the csum_partial calculation.
The bug was verified and the fix tested by comparing the folded value of
the updated CHECKSUM_COMPLETE value with the folded value of a full
software checksum calculation (reset skb->csum to 0 and run
skb_checksum_complete(skb)). Prior to the fix the outcomes differed but
after they produce the same result.

bnx2x: Prevent ptp_task to be rescheduled indefinitely
Currently bnx2x ptp worker tries to read a register with timestamp
information in case of TX packet timestamping and in case it fails,
the routine reschedules itself indefinitely. This was reported as a
kworker always at 100% of CPU usage, which was narrowed down to be
bnx2x ptp_task.
By following the ioctl handler, we could narrow down the problem to
an NTP tool (chrony) requesting HW timestamping from bnx2x NIC with
RX filter zeroed; this isn't reproducible for example with ptp4l
(from linuxptp) since this tool requests a supported RX filter.
It seems NIC FW timestamp mechanism cannot work well with
RX_FILTER_NONE - driver's PTP filter init routine skips a register
write to the adapter if there's not a supported filter request.
This patch addresses the problem of bnx2x ptp thread's everlasting
reschedule by retrying the register read 10 times; between the read
attempts the thread sleeps for an increasing amount of time starting
in 1ms to give FW some time to perform the timestamping. If it still
fails after all retries, we bail out in order to prevent an unbound
resource consumption from bnx2x.
The patch also adds an ethtool statistic for accounting the skipped
TX timestamp packets and it reduces the priority of timestamping
error messages to prevent log flooding. The code was tested using
both linuxptp and chrony.

net: mvpp2: prs: Don't override the sign bit in SRAM parser shift
The Header Parser allows identifying various fields in the packet
headers, used for various kind of filtering and classification
steps.
This is a re-entrant process, where the offset in the packet header
depends on the previous lookup results. This offset is represented in
the SRAM results of the TCAM, as a shift to be operated.
This shift can be negative in some cases, such as in IPv6 parsing.
This commit prevents overriding the sign bit when setting the shift
value, which could cause instabilities when parsing IPv6 flows.
